Abstract

An antenna switch module between several radio-frequency transmit and/or receive paths including, between a common terminal on the antenna side and an access capacitor specific to each path, at least one diode, the number of diodes directly connected to the common terminal being odd and the number of diodes having their cathode on the common terminal side being equal, with a difference of one, to the number of diodes having their anode on the common terminal side.
